Auto merge of #144793 - petrochenkov:extprel3, r=davidtwco
resolve: Split extern prelude into two scopes One scope for `extern crate` items and another for `--extern` options, with the former shadowing the latter. If in a single scope some things can overwrite other things, especially with ad hoc restrictions like `MacroExpandedExternCrateCannotShadowExternArguments`, then it's not really a single scope. So this PR splits `Scope::ExternPrelude` into two cleaner scopes. This is similar to how https://github.com/rust-lang/rust/pull/144131 splits module scope into two scopes for globs and non-globs, but simpler.
